Understanding Beetle Infestations
Not all beetles are created equal. Some species, like carpet beetles, attack fabrics and upholstery, leaving holes in clothing, carpets, and furniture. Others, such as wood-boring beetles, can be just as destructive as termites, causing long-term damage to wooden structures. Then there are stored-product beetles, which infest pantries and dry food goods, making them a major concern for both homeowners and businesses.
One of the biggest challenges with beetles is that they often go unnoticed until the damage is already done. Many species lay eggs in hidden places, and by the time larvae hatch and start feeding, they have already caused significant harm. Signs You Have a Beetle Problem
If you suspect beetles might be invading your space, there are a few telltale signs to look for. One of the most common indicators is finding small, irregular holes in fabric, wood, or paper. You might also notice tiny beetles crawling around window sills, furniture, or kitchen shelves. Some species shed their exoskeletons as they grow, so discarded shells can be another clue that you’re dealing with an infestation.
For those who store food in pantries, finding beetles inside flour, rice, cereal, or pet food is a clear sign that pests have made themselves at home. These insects can contaminate food sources, making them unsafe to consume. If you spot beetles or larvae in food products, it’s crucial to act fast to prevent the infestation from spreading.

Preventing Future Beetle Infestations
While professional pest control is the best way to eliminate an active infestation, there are also steps you can take to prevent beetles from returning. Keeping your home clean and clutter-free reduces the chances of attracting pests. Regularly vacuuming carpets, cleaning out pantry shelves, and sealing cracks in walls or windows can make a big difference.
For those with wooden furniture or structures, treating wood with protective finishes and keeping moisture levels low can deter wood-boring beetles. If you store food in bulk, using airtight containers instead of original packaging can help prevent pantry beetles from accessing your supplies.
